Richard Wingfield, 3rd Viscount Powerscourt (24 December 1730 – 8 August 1788) was an Anglo-Irish politician and peer.
He was educated at Trinity College Dublin and was admitted to the Middle Temple in 1746.
He served in the Irish House of Commons as the Member of Parliament for County Wicklow from 1761 to 1764.
That year he succeeded his brother, Edward Wingfield, 2nd Viscount Powerscourt, in his titles and assumed his seat in the Irish House of Lords.
Powerscourt was succeeded by his eldest son, Richard.
